Course Content

• Introduction to Drug Discovery and Target Identification
• Principles of Cheminformatics and Drug Design
• Machine Learning Algorithms for Drug Target Prediction (including Support Vector Machines, Random Forests, Neural Networks)
• Data Preprocessing and Feature Engineering for Drug Target datasets
• Structure-Activity Relationship (SAR) analysis and its application in Target Prediction
• Model Evaluation and Validation Techniques for Drug Target Prediction
• High-Throughput Screening (HTS) data analysis and integration with prediction models
• Case studies in Drug Target Prediction Algorithms and successful applications
• Advanced Topics: Deep Learning for Drug Target Prediction and Generative Models
• Ethical Considerations and Responsible AI in Drug Discovery

Career Role Description
Bioinformatician (Drug Discovery) Develop and apply algorithms for drug target identification and validation, leveraging expertise in cheminformatics and genomics. High demand in pharmaceutical R&D.
Data Scientist (Pharmaceutical) Analyze large datasets related to drug targets, utilizing machine learning and statistical modeling techniques for prediction and optimization. Key role in accelerating drug development.
Computational Chemist (Drug Design) Design and optimize drug candidates based on predicted target interactions. Strong knowledge in molecular modeling and quantum mechanics is crucial. High demand with specialist skills.
Machine Learning Engineer (Biotech) Develop and implement machine learning models for drug target prediction, focusing on model accuracy, scalability, and deployment. Significant impact on efficiency.
